A. The name means "master" or "owner" "possessor"
1. Sometimes used in reference to local gods _ Baal Hermon (Judges 3:3), Baal Tyre, etc.
2. Multiplicity of gods – "Baalim" plural
3. The word is even used in reference to Jehovah God as the "Master."
a. Gideon also called – Jerubaal (Judges 7:1)
b. Names found in geneologies of Jews (Eshbaal, MeribBaal 1 Chron. 8:33,34)
c. probably not meant to refer to Idols but to Jehovah as Lord.
d. later the name came to refer almost exclusively to the prominent idol.

B. Most important usage is in reference to the Caananite God that supposedly controlled the rain and fertility.
1. Worship of this specific god was especially promoted by Jezabel and Ahab.

C. Other Caananite gods were "El," the original head of the pantheon (group of gods) and his companion Ashtera (Judges 3:7)

D. At the time of the judges 1200 years before Christ, Baal was replacing ‘El" as the principal god.

E. Baal was son of Dagon, prominent god of the Philistines, perhaps god of vegetation and grain.

F. Worship of Baal became so depraved that it included
1. Prostitution – Jeremiah 7:9
2. Burning of children as a sacrifice to Baal – Jeremiah 19:5
